Golden honey lemonade pairs wonderfully with light, fresh dishes. Consider serving it alongside a crisp garden salad or a platter of fresh fruit for a refreshing combination. It’s also a great companion to grilled chicken or fish, as the sweetness of the honey complements the savory flavors. For a more indulgent treat, try it with a slice of lemon cake or a handful of buttery shortbread cookies.
Slow Cooker Golden Honey Lemonade
Servings: 4
Ingredients
4 cups water
1 cup honey
1 cup freshly squeezed lemon juice (about 4-6 lemons)
1 lemon, sliced
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
Optional: fresh mint leaves for garnish
